Korean man tries to kill his wife

A man has been arrested for pushing his wife off a 100-meter-high rocky cliff in Gangwon Province after stabbing her last Friday. He was seized on July 21 at a construction site.

Police said Monday that the 44-year-old woman surnamed Goh was stabbed four times in the abdomen before being dumped off the cliff at 6:30 p.m. on a road on the Misiryeong Pass.

A 29-year-old driver reported it to the police after spotting her lying unconscious when driving his car toward the top of the old pass.

Goh was caught on a 20 meter high rock after being pushed from the cliff and managed to climb up despite her serious wounds, according to the police.

Goh is living in Suwon, south of Seoul, working at her job, while her husband has lodged at an inn working at a construction site of the Korea Highway Corp. in Yangyang.

“Goh had spent her leave with her husband at a pension in Goseong, after joining him on July 17,” a police officer said. “However, the couple quarreled at a vacant lot in Toseong-myeon, Goseong-gun, on July 19.” During the quarrel, she told her husband that she would return to her home. In a rage, he wielded a knife, saying, “You are dating another man,” according to Goseong Police Station.
The husband drove his unconscious wife in his car for about 30 minutes near the summit of the old pass on the northern part of Mt. Seorak and pushed her off the cliff.

In the morning of the next day when she recovered consciousness a little, she climbed about 200 meters up the milder flank and was spotted by the driver of a car. When she was found, she was unconscious.

It is reported that she only received sutures for her wounds as she did not suffer damage to internal organs.

“It’s a miracle that a women climbed the cliff with her abdomen stabbed four times,” the police officer said. “She could prevent blooding as she was lying, crouched, although she would, otherwise, die from excessive blood loss.”

“I can’t remember what happened although I climbed upward to survive,” she said.
